7 Questions and a Dream

As the designer and editor of the “7 Questions and a Dream” booklet, I had the privilege of working on a project to promote gender activism and German cooperation in Sierra Leone.

Created for the German Embassy in Freetown, this booklet presents seven thought-provoking questions that explore shared values and aspirations between Germany and Sierra Leone. I designed questions and visuals meticulously to ensure clarity, coherence, and accessibility, providing an engaging experience while respecting the integrity of the German Government’s branding.

Krio interviews were carefully translated and proofread by human rights activist Miatta Marke, ensuring both the accuracy and sensitivity of its content. In addition, it was translated into Braille by the Educational Centre of the Blind and Visually Impaired in Grafton, ensuring that the message of the booklet reaches as many people as possible.
Every aspect, from layout to typography, was thoughtfully executed to enhance the overall message. 

“7 Questions and a Dream” is more than just a publication—it’s a meaningful contribution to fostering understanding and dialogue between our two nations.
